Airnorth is ramping up its flights between Toowoomba and Melbourne - announcing six additional weekly flights starting in May.

This will be followed by another two flights in June as the airline looks to capitalise on demand.

Wellcamp's Commercial Manager Sara Hales says a state of the art jet will be used to run the routes:

“One of the things that a lot of people in our community are unaware of about Airnorth is the actual quality of aircraft they are operating with.

It is a beautiful 76-seat Embraer E170 jet.  It is very, very comfortable.  The craft has two seats either side and there is a lot of leg room.”

Airnorth will expand direct jet services between Wellcamp Airport and Melbourne's Tullamarine Airport from May 8.
